Hey, alright so to answer the first question you can play against other players but connections are shady for right now as beta 2 just came out.  The AI is alright so far play is fairly challenging and then have 4 difficulties.  Play right now is only online but you can host games and play vs. only computers.  There are 3 maps, a 3v3, 4v4, and 5v5.  6 available demigods of which 4 are assasins and 2 are generals.  When you are one of the 4 assassins you only play one unit but you have a big skill tree with spells to pick from and items to buy as you level an dmake money.  If you are a general however you play a similar game as the assassins except you can purchase idols that spawn you up to 12 creeps.  On top of these 12 generals have their own special units that spawn under different conditions (% chance when you kill and enemy unit).  Also as far as I know right now the beta is still open meaning that if you bought the game you could play after you downloaded it.  Before you buy it I would suggest that you look throught the forums here for posts about how to get the beta because I know I have seen some about it and make sure you can still get in.  The game is a work in progress right now so it isn't exhilarating yet but as a beta tester you have some input.  Let me know if I missed some part of your question.
